Would parents be interested in free recordings of their kids' games? My son had an idea. by restew in Winnipeg

[–]nerdqueen1991 29 points30 points  (0 children)

I think you would need the permission of all parents from both teams before recording whole matches?

And then where is that video going beyond giving it to the parent who requested it? I don't want my kid all over social media, but if someone uses your service and then uploads the whole match, I'm SOL.
